How can I disable 5G on my iPhone 13 mini?
Getting poor signal at home address and mobile provider suggested switching 5G off as it’s not currently available at my home address.

Settings->Cellular->Cellular Data Options->Voice & Data->select LTE. That turns off 5G and forces 4G LTE to be used at a times.
Settings->Cellular->Cellular Data Options->Voice & Data->select LTE. That turns off 5G and forces 4G LTE to be used at a times.
Note, that the option to switch to a lower network type as explained by lkrupp, will depend on your specific service provider. Not all carriers and providers allow this, so the option may not appear there.
In general the iPhone should automatically switch to a lower network type if the existing one is too weak.
